Re: Kindle Help
I don't have one but I have done some research on the topic.
Get the free (open source actually?) program called Calibre.
Then you can convert formats. You will then be able to grab free books from the web (look up Project Gutenberg I think) , convert them into .pdf or amazon format or whatever you want and read them on the Kindle.
